Yeah, so I didn't include the Exoloader because I couldn't help picturing the thing from the end of the movie Aliens and didn't think I could ever make something as cool as that. I also didn't include a number of things that Flux has difficulty understanding. E.g. a crowbar has a very recognizable and specific shape and Flux doesn't understand the word "crowbar". So things like crowbar, nail gun, stun baton, scalpel, and foam gun all got cut. Another quirk is that anytime you use the word "gun", Flux makes an actual real gun like an AK-47 or something. I have an untold number of images of a man holding a rifle that shoots foam or nails lmao. I have okay images for these things, I just didn't think they were of the same quality as my other images. The other ones that were cut were HUD and Smart-link Add-on. HUD because I didn't want to have to add an extra page after the 14th, and Smart-link because both Flux and I were having trouble visualizing what that would even look like haha. Is it a turret, does it stick to a wall, is it on a tripod, do guns just mount to it like a camera stand?? Lastly, because I used AI art to make it, even though I also spent months on the layout and planning (and also had to generate ~3500 images to find good ones), I think its best not to sell them. If I were to sell them, I think I would keep the layout and commission artwork.
